- Trabzonspor have been impressed by Onana’s early form in Turkey, including two clean sheets in his first four matches and praise for his leadership from coach Fatih Tekke.
- The season-long loan contains no option or obligation to buy, so discussions would occur after the campaign if a deal is pursued.
- Manchester United paid about £47 million for Onana in 2023 and are expected to seek a substantial fee, with the goalkeeper under contract until 2028.
- The Turkish club are covering his wages, and reports indicate personal terms would likely be straightforward if a fee can be agreed.
- Trabzonspor president Ertuğrul Doğan has warned that the keeper’s previous transfer cost makes a straight purchase challenging for the club.
